The main objective of the study is to design and develop a property
management system for Bacoor National High School that provides the following
features: property monitoring and management module, automate property
purchase, borrow and usage request process, generate data reports, user
management module and centralized data source with real time data presentation
for property custodians and employees of Bacoor National High School.
The study was limited to the design and development of the web-based
property management system. The web-based system was evaluated by six (6)
Property Custodians and twelve (12) ICT Coordinators and selected faculty from
Bacoor National High School and all its annexes. ISO 25010 was used as the
evaluation instrument, titled “Systems and software engineering – Systems and
Software Quality Requirements and Evaluation (SQuaRE) – system and software
quality models.”
It has achieved the following composite mean rating from the property
custodian respondents of 4.77 and 4.81 for the ICT Teachers and other selected
faculty members. The result and findings of the study showed that the web-based
property management system is highly acceptable.
For further studies, it is recommended to design a mobile application that
will serve as the counter part of the web-based system that supports both IOS and
Android mobile operating system. In addition, the respondent suggests conducting
research on the effectiveness of the system. Likewise, Bacoor National High
School should utilize the property management system across all its annexes.
